#4eb17f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4eb17f is composed of 30.6% red, 69.4%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 149.7 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 50%. #4eb17f color hex could be obtained by blending #9cfffe with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#4eb17f color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#4eb17f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4eb17f has RGB values of R:78, G:177, B:127 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 5157247.
